DOH-Martin - Use Caution Booking Online Appointments: news release

By Renay Rouse

January 20, 2021

The Florida Department of Health in Martin County (DOH-Martin) has learned of fake Eventbrite sites posing as the Department of Health and offering appointments for the COVID-19 vaccine. DOH-Martin has notified Eventbrite, as well as local and state law enforcement of these fake sites.

“The City of Stuart Police has been notified of this issue and we are working to confirm all legitimate reservations for our vaccination clinics on Thursday and Friday of this week.” said Carol Ann Vitani, DOH-Martin Health Officer.

DOH-Martin is scheduling COVID-19 vaccine appointments week to week, based on supply. There are two vaccination clinics scheduled for this week, by appointment only, on Thursday, January 21 and Friday, January 22 from 9:00 am – 2:00 pm at 3441 SE Willoughby Blvd., Stuart.

Until this situation is resolved, DOH-Martin is suspending all online registration appointments for the COVID-19 vaccine via Eventbrite. Please monitor our website for information and updates: www.MartinCountyHealth.com
